Resurrection (Al-Qeyaamah)
In the name of God, The Most Gracious, The Dispenser of Grace
۞ I CALL TO WITNESS the Day of Resurrection, 1 And I call the reprehensive soul to witness: 2 Do men think that We shall never be able to assemble their bones? 3 Yea! We are able to make complete his very fingertips 4 Nay! (Man denies Resurrection and Reckoning. So) he desires to continue committing sins. 5 asking [derisively,] "When is that Resurrection Day to be?" 6 So when the sight becomes dazed, 7 the moon eclipsed. 8 And the sun and moon are conjoined, 9 upon that day man shall say, 'Whither to flee?' 10 No indeed; not a refuge! 11 unto thy Lord that Day is the recourse. 12 On that Day will man be apprised of his deeds, both the earlier and the later. 13 Nay! Man will be a witness against himself [as his body parts (skin, hands, legs, etc.) will speak about his deeds]. 14 Although he tender his excuses. 15 Move not your tongue concerning (the Quran, O Muhammad SAW) to make haste therewith. 16 Verily upon us is the collecting thereof and the reciting thereof. 17 Thus, when We recite it, follow thou its wording [with all thy mind]: 18 Then lo! upon Us (resteth) the explanation thereof. 19 Nay! But you love the present life, 20 and leave be the Hereafter. 21 (Some) faces on that day shall be bright, 22 and will be looking towards their Lord; 23 and some faces will on that Day be gloomy, 24 certain of facing a great calamity. 25 NAY, but when [the last breath] comes up to the throat [of a dying man,] 26 And men say: Where is the wizard (who can save him now)? 27 And he knoweth that it is the parting; 28 when his legs are brought together [when affliction is combined with affliction]; 29 at that time towards thy Sustainer does he feel impelled to turn! 30
